Overview of the 2014 Mazda 3 i Sport
The 2014 Mazda 3 i Sport marked the beginning of the third generation for this popular compact car. Mazda aimed to blend sporty handling with impressive fuel economy, and they largely succeeded. This model is powered by a 2.0-liter SKYACTIV-G engine, which is designed to maximize efficiency without sacrificing performance. One of the most significant changes for this generation was the adoption of Mazda's KODO – Soul of Motion design language, giving the car a sleek and modern appearance. The 'i Sport' trim is the base model, but don't let that fool you; it still comes with a decent array of features that make it a practical and enjoyable daily driver. Safety is a key consideration, and the 2014 Mazda 3 includes standard features like anti-lock brakes, stability control, and a suite of airbags. The interior is surprisingly refined for a base model, with comfortable seating and user-friendly controls. Performance and Fuel Efficiency
When it comes to performance, the 2014 Mazda 3 i Sport doesn't disappoint. Under the hood, you'll find a 2.0-liter SKYACTIV-G four-cylinder engine producing around 155 horsepower and 150 lb-ft of torque. This engine is paired with either a six-speed manual or a six-speed automatic transmission. The SKYACTIV technology isn't just a marketing buzzword; it genuinely enhances the car's responsiveness and fuel economy. The engine is designed to have a higher compression ratio, which improves efficiency and power output. Acceleration is adequate for daily driving, and the car feels nimble and responsive around corners. One of the standout features of the 2014 Mazda 3 is its handling. The steering is precise and well-weighted, providing excellent feedback to the driver. The suspension strikes a good balance between comfort and control, making it enjoyable to drive on both city streets and winding roads. Fuel efficiency is another area where the 2014 Mazda 3 i Sport shines. With the automatic transmission, it achieves an EPA-estimated 29 mpg in the city and 41 mpg on the highway. Even with the manual transmission, you can expect to get around 29 mpg city and 40 mpg highway. These figures are quite impressive for a non-hybrid vehicle and make the Mazda 3 a great choice for commuters or anyone looking to save money on gas. Interior and Features
Stepping inside the 2014 Mazda 3 i Sport, you'll likely be impressed by the cabin's design and quality, especially considering it's the base model. The interior is clean and modern, with a focus on functionality and ergonomics. The seats are comfortable and supportive, making long drives more enjoyable. The materials used throughout the cabin are of decent quality, with soft-touch surfaces in key areas. Although it's the base trim, the i Sport still comes with a respectable list of features. Standard equipment includes air conditioning, power windows and locks, a tilt-and-telescoping steering wheel, and a six-speaker audio system. The infotainment system features a 7-inch display screen, which is controlled by a rotary knob on the center console. This system allows you to manage your audio, phone calls, and vehicle settings. While it may not have all the bells and whistles of higher trims, it's still user-friendly and functional. One notable feature is the push-button start, which adds a touch of convenience. The rear seats offer adequate space for adults, although taller passengers may find the legroom a bit tight. The trunk provides a decent amount of cargo space for groceries, luggage, or other items. The rear seats can also be folded down to create even more room. Overall, the interior of the 2014 Mazda 3 i Sport is well-designed and practical. Potential Problems and Things to Watch Out For
Even with its good reliability ratings, it's wise to be aware of potential issues when considering a 2014 Mazda 3 i Sport. While major problems are relatively rare, some owners have reported certain recurring issues. One area to pay attention to is the infotainment system. Some owners have experienced glitches, such as freezing or unresponsive touchscreens. While these issues are usually minor, they can be frustrating. Another potential issue is related to the air conditioning system. Some owners have reported that the AC doesn't blow as cold as it should, particularly in hot weather. This could be due to a refrigerant leak or a problem with the compressor. It's a good idea to have the AC system inspected if you notice any issues. Suspension components, such as struts and shocks, can wear out over time, especially if the car is driven on rough roads. Listen for any unusual noises, such as clunking or squeaking, when going over bumps. If you hear any strange sounds, it's best to have the suspension inspected by a mechanic. Rust can be a concern in areas with harsh winters or where salt is used on the roads. Inspect the undercarriage and wheel wells for any signs of rust. Addressing rust early on can prevent it from spreading and causing more serious damage. Before purchasing a used 2014 Mazda 3 i Sport, it's always a good idea to have it inspected by a qualified mechanic. They can identify any potential problems and provide you with an estimate for repairs. Also, be sure to check the car's maintenance history to ensure that it has been properly maintained.
